We are having problems with our Jenson stereo system coming on by itself in our driveway. I do use the Bluetooth for my Spotify pairing from my phone when we are camping but the radio seems to be coming on by itself. Has anyone had this problem?

Unless the on/off button is red it is not off. Also switch the function to something other than BT (bluetooth) then off to see if that helps (might be a glitch). I do know it does stay on standby even when off which annoys me because it was draws current and still I do a lot of dry camping I want to keep stuff like that to a minimum so I installed a toggle switch in the power feed to really turn it off.

I also installed a simple on/off toggle switch.  I pulled the unit out of the wall and found the red 12V power wire and cut it, added a pigtail to each end and connected the toggle.  Now, I can completely turn the power off and save the battery.
